聊天机器人API如何实现情感化回复?

在数字化时代,聊天机器人已成为我们日常生活中不可或缺的一部分。从简单的客服咨询到复杂的情感交流,聊天机器人正逐渐取代人类,成为我们生活中的得力助手。然而,相较于人类,聊天机器人在情感交流方面仍存在一定的局限性。本文将探讨《聊天机器人API如何实现情感化回复?》,通过讲述一个关于聊天机器人的故事,来揭示这一问题的答案。

故事的主人公名叫小智,是一款在市场上颇受欢迎的聊天机器人。小智的诞生源于我国人工智能领域的研究成果,它能够快速、准确地回答用户的问题,为用户提供便捷的服务。然而,随着时间的推移,小智发现自己在面对用户情感需求时显得力不从心。

一天,小智遇到了一位名叫小丽的用户。小丽是一位年轻的女孩子,她因为工作压力和生活琐事感到十分疲惫。在与小智的对话中,小丽倾诉了自己的烦恼。然而,小智的回答却显得机械而缺乏情感,这让小丽感到十分失望。

小丽说:“小智,我最近工作压力很大,感觉自己快要承受不住了。你能陪我聊聊天,让我发泄一下吗?”

小智回答:“当然可以,小丽。工作压力确实很大,但是你要相信自己,一定能够度过这个难关。有什么具体的问题,我可以帮你解决。”

小丽听后,心中虽然有些安慰,但仍然觉得小智的回答过于生硬。她继续说道:“其实,我并不是想让你帮我解决问题,我只是想找个倾诉的对象,让我把心中的烦恼说出来。”

小智回答:“我明白你的感受,但是作为一款聊天机器人,我的能力有限,可能无法完全满足你的需求。不过,我会尽我所能陪伴你,让你感到温暖。”

小丽听后,心中不禁有些失望。她觉得小智虽然能够理解她的需求,但无法给予她真正的情感支持。

为了改善这一状况,小智的研发团队开始研究如何让聊天机器人实现情感化回复。他们从以下几个方面着手:

  1. 情感分析:通过对用户输入的文本进行情感分析,了解用户的情绪状态,从而为用户提供更具针对性的回复。

  2. 情感词典:建立一套情感词典,包含各种情感词汇及其对应的情感强度。在回复过程中,根据情感词典调整回复的情感色彩。

  3. 情感模板:设计一系列情感模板,如安慰、鼓励、同情等,让聊天机器人能够在不同情境下运用不同的情感模板进行回复。

  4. 情感学习:通过不断学习用户与聊天机器人的对话,总结用户的情感需求,逐渐优化情感化回复的能力。

经过一段时间的研发,小智终于实现了情感化回复。再次遇到小丽时,小智的回答变得更加温暖、贴心。

小丽说:“小智,我还是觉得工作压力很大,感觉生活没有希望。”

小智回答:“小丽,我知道你现在的心情很不好,但请相信我,生活总会有希望的。你愿意和我分享你的烦恼吗?”

小丽听后,眼眶湿润了。她觉得小智已经不再是那个只会机械回答问题的机器人,而是一个能够理解她、关心她的朋友。

通过这个故事,我们可以看到,聊天机器人实现情感化回复的关键在于以下几个方面:

  1. 情感分析:通过情感分析,了解用户的情绪状态,为用户提供更具针对性的回复。

  2. 情感词典:建立一套情感词典,让聊天机器人能够在不同情境下运用不同的情感色彩。

  3. 情感模板:设计一系列情感模板,让聊天机器人在不同情境下运用不同的情感表达。

  4. 情感学习:通过不断学习用户与聊天机器人的对话,总结用户的情感需求,逐渐优化情感化回复的能力。

总之,随着人工智能技术的不断发展,聊天机器人将在情感交流方面发挥越来越重要的作用。通过实现情感化回复,聊天机器人将更好地满足用户的需求,为我们的生活带来更多便利。

猜你喜欢:AI语音聊天